Is Nigel Farage really “siding with Jimmy Savile“ by opposing the online safety bill?

Nigel Farage is no stranger to harsh criticism from his political rivals, but never before has he been linked to prolific paedophile Jimmy Savile.

That is, until now.

Cabinet minister Peter Kyle has accused the Reform UK leader of being “on the side” of Savile after Farage said he would repeal the government’s online safety act.

Farage has now demanded an apology - but Kyle’s doubled down.

Are Labour brushing over the genuine unease that many people have about the online safety act? And is their rhetoric making Farage look like the grown up in the room?

Later, did Starmer do enough to defend his friend Sadiq Khan after Trump called him a “nasty person?”
